Description

On our DTLA Murder Mystery Ghost tour we go on an investigation of the noir underbelly of Los Angeles – and enjoy cocktails in two haunted bars. First we visit the Biltmore Hotel, the last place the Black Dahlia was seen alive. Next we stop at Clifton’s and learn about the anti-corruption drive of its Christian founder (who had a few secrets of his own). After that it's the Hotel Cecil, which has a hellish history of murders, suicides and killers (including the Night Stalker). From there we move to the once grand Alexandria Hotel, where Rudolph Valentino’s ghost still haunts his old penthouse, then the Barclay Hotel, home to two serial killers and the scene of some brutal murders. We visit the site of the Chinatown Massacre of 1871, before the tour finishes at the Halls of Justice, site of many trials including those of Benjamin “Bugsy” Siegel and Charles Manson. * Tour starts 6pm every Saturday

The 3-hour walking ghost tour in Downtown LA, and overall, it was an interesting experience. The guide was knowledgeable and shared plenty of eerie stories and historical details about the area. You could tell he was passionate about what he does, which made the storytelling engaging. That said, there were a few downsides worth noting. The tour itinerary mentioned a stop for a drink, which I assumed would also serve as a quick restroom break. About two hours in, a couple of people in our group needed to use the restroom, so I asked when the stop would be. The guide told us that since our group was large (14 people), we wouldn’t be making that stop after all. That was disappointing and made the last hour uncomfortable for several of us. Another thing to be aware of is that the tour ends about a 15-minute walk from where it starts. The area isn’t the safest to walk through late at night, especially for a group of women, so plan accordingly. I recommend parking near the ending point and walking to the meeting spot at the start while it’s still daylight. Also, use the restroom before you begin the tour, since there won’t be a scheduled break during the three hours. Overall, it’s an informative and entertaining tour, but a few logistical details could be improved to make the experience smoother for guests.
